Abstract

This research explored the impact of Video Based Learning VBL and Web Based Learning WBL on enhancing the understanding of conditional sentences Types 1 2 and 3 among Grade 10 students at SMA UNKLAB Airmadidi Employing a quasi experimental design 60 students were assigned to two groups: one received instruction via VBL while the other was taught using WBL Pre test and post test results were examined using IBM SPSS Version 26 with both paired sample and independent sample t tests applied The paired sample t test indicated notable improvement in both groups The average score for the VBL group rose from 33 60 to 77 87 and for the WBL group from 33 20 to 59 73 The independent sample t test yielded a Sig 2 tailed value of 0 001 signifying a statistically significant difference between the groups While both approaches were effective VBL demonstrated a more substantial effect on students grammar proficiency Additionally analysis showed no significant difference in performance based on gender suggesting that both teaching methods were equally effective for male and female students Overall the findings underscore the advantages of incorporating digital media in grammar instruction with VBL particularly enhancing student engagement and understanding of complex grammar topics This study affirms the value of multimedia in English teaching and highlights the potential of visual and interactive content to boost learner motivation and success < p>

Abstract

Feminism is an enduring social issue persisting from ancient times to the present The struggles of early feminists resonate today with patriarchy still evident in modern media such as Greta Gerwig s adaptation of Little Women This research examines how Little Women portrays the social issues of feminism focusing on the experiences of the main character Utilizing Sugihastuti s feminist approach which defines feminism as a movement advocating for equality between men and women across political economic educational and social spheres the study explores the film s depiction of these themes Additionally Betty Friedan s feminist theory is employed to delve deeper into the feminist issues presented The findings highlight several key feminist themes including the societal expectation that women must marry to secure their future the notion that women s roles are confined to homemaking and the resistance to these norms by characters who choose their paths The film illustrates the tension between traditional expectations and the characters desires for independence revealing the complexities of feminism and its relevance in contemporary society Through this analysis the research underscores how Little Women reflects ongoing feminist struggles and challenges the persistent patriarchal norms offering a nuanced portrayal of women s autonomy and empowerment< p>

Abstract

The research aims to show the use of pictures to teach simple present tense sentence construction to English young learners It is important to teach sentence construction to young learners because young learners must begin to make their selves familiar with constructing sentences before they develop and improve their English to the next levels nbsp;The method used in conducting this research was Systematic Review to determine the use of pictures in teaching simple sentence construction to English young learners There were 10 articles from year 2010 2022 related to the titles analyzed by the researcher by using Systematic Review As the result of the research it is concluded that teaching English using pictures enable young learners to construct simple sentences in English nbsp;< p>

Abstract

In this era of technology it helped us to easily get the other interesting learning media when the textbook become bored especially through this pandemic of Covid 19 Most of learners want improvement of their language skills in their learning process novel could be the interesting and powerful booster This systematic review aims to examine the effectiveness of using novels in learning process to improve the language skills in English with showed the benefit and the weakness or problem that may encounter while using novel and also the solution to optimize the use of novel in learning process Previous research study about Novel in ELT published 2009 to 2021 Eleven previous studies were included and reviewed in terms: context focus and main findings Result showed that mostly learner s language skills reading writing speaking and listening in English are increased Novel also can improve grammar vocabulary pronunciation social culture critical thinking personal growth motivation and foster student centre learning This systematic review could help learners and teacher to consider the novel as a learning media that could be included in learning process to improve their language skills in English For the future researcher this systematic review could be another reference to improve the research about novel in ELT especially the right and reliable solution to face the lack of novel when apply in ELT < em>< p> nbsp;< strong>< p>

Abstract

Politeness strategies play an important role in shaping communication, especially in media where characters’ interactions reflect broader social values. While much research has examined politeness in everyday conversations, limited attention has been given to animated films, particularly non-Disney productions like Steven Universe: The Movie. This study investigates how politeness strategies and power dynamics are employed by the two central characters, Steven and Spinel, based on Brown and Levinson’s (1987) theory of politeness. Using a qualitative method (Creswell & Creswell, 2018), the researcher analyzed the movie’s transcript and identified 76 utterances containing different politeness strategies. The findings indicate that, within Brown and Levinson’s framework, Off-record strategies were used most frequently (27 occurrences), reflecting the characters’ tendency to express emotional conflict through indirectness and implied meaning. Positive Politeness (19 occurrences) appeared when the characters attempted to build solidarity and maintain relationships, while Negative Politeness and Bald-on-record strategies (15 occurrences each) were employed in situations requiring caution or direct confrontation. These patterns show how Steven’s empathy-driven language and Spinel’s insecurity-driven responses shape their power negotiation throughout the film. Overall, the study demonstrates that politeness strategies not only reveal character traits but also reinforce the movie’s themes of reconciliation, forgiveness, and personal growth.
